Solution Background


An urban utility tunnel is a public tunnel constructed underground in cities for the centralized laying of municipal pipelines such as power, communication, radio and television, water supply, drainage, heat, and gas. China is currently in a period of rapid urbanization, where underground infrastructure development lags behind. Promoting the construction of urban utility tunnels, coordinating the planning, construction, and management of various municipal pipelines, and solving problems such as repeated road excavation, dense overhead cable networks, and frequent pipeline accidents will help ensure urban safety, improve urban functions, beautify the urban landscape, and promote intensive, efficient, and transformative urban development. In the national urban utility tunnel construction projects, more than 8,000 kilometers of main and branch underground utility tunnels are to be built in conjunction with road construction and renovation, new district development, old city renewal, river management, rail transit, and underground space development. An underground utility tunnel may be only a few kilometers long or extend for dozens of kilometers, making it impossible for inspection personnel to have real-time, complete control over its operational status. Therefore, the intelligent urban utility tunnel environmental comprehensive monitoring system has become a top priority in tunnel management.


Product Features


  • The tunnel environmental monitoring equipment adopts a modular design, facilitating after‑sales maintenance and operation.
  • Capable of detecting oxygen, hydrogen sulfide, carbon monoxide, methane, temperature, humidity, liquid level, etc.
  • Sensors are imported as original components; modules are replaceable for easy maintenance.
  • Multiple output signals are available, providing seamless integration with various ACU, DCS, and other control systems.
  • Features an excellent multi‑stage waterproof design with an IP66 protection rating, suitable for harsh and humid tunnel environments.
  • Sensors support hot‑swapping and automatic identification, requiring no on‑site calibration – saving time and effort.
